导言
对于 TPWallet(或任意链上钱包)被盗的讨论,核心常落在“授权”与“私钥”两端。授权是合约层面对地址的许可行为,私钥是控制权的根基。本文从授权视角出发,分析如何判断授权滥用可能导致的被盗、相关链上快照与同步问题,以及对未来支付技术与区块层面的专业预测与防护建议。
一、私钥管理(核心与防护)
私钥是唯一控制资产的凭证。良好实践包括:使用硬件钱包/受信硬件模块隔离私钥、避免在不受信设备上输入私钥或助记词、对助记词进行分段备份并分散存储、对高风险账户使用多签或时间锁。对普通用户,降低私钥暴露概率比尝试事后制止授权滥用更有效。
二、合约快照(如何理解授权状态)
链上合约和代币的“授权”是可被读取的链上数据。通过合约方法可查看某地址对某合约或代币的批准额度与最后批准时间(即快照)。从防护角度,定期检查授权列表能发现异常高额度或异常受益地址。注意,读取快照属于被动监测:发现异常后应立即将资产转移至安全地址并撤销授权(通过可信界面或多签方式),但切勿在不可靠网站上执行撤销操作以免二次风险。

三、专业视角预测(攻击与防御趋势)
1) 趋势:攻击从单点私钥窃取逐渐向社会工程、钓鱼、恶意合约授权和跨站点脚本等综合手段转变。2) 防护重点:自动化监测授权异常、钱包端默认最小化授权、在智能合约层引入可撤销或时限授权机制、推广多签与合约隔离账户。3) 响应机制:建立快速“资产冷却”流程(如自动将高价值转入隔离地址)与社区协作黑名单共享,但需避免误杀合法交易。
四、未来支付技术(对钱包与授权的影响)
未来支付将更强调可逆性与隐私保护并重:账户抽象、多方计算(MPC)与零知识证明将改变私钥与签名模式,允许更细粒度的权限与阈值签名,从而降低单点被盗风险。与此同时,链下支付通道与汇总签名会使授权检查变得更复杂,要求钱包在 UX 层提供可视化的权限细分与风险提示。
五、区块大小与链上确认(与资产同步的关系)

区块大小和链吞吐影响交易确认延迟与手续费波动,进而影响资产转移与撤销授权的时效性。网络拥堵可能导致撤销或转移指令确认延迟,给攻击者争取时间窗口。因此在高风险时刻,应优先使用足够的gas策略或选择更快速的链路(跨链桥或侧链慎重选择),并考虑将高价值资产分层管理以降低单次链拥堵带来的损失概率。
六、资产同步(钱包视角和应急流程)
钱包应保证链上资产与本地视图一致性:包括读取最新余额、代币授权与合约互动历史。出现疑似授权滥用时,推荐流程为:1) 快速读取链上授权快照及最近交互;2) 将重要资产转入隔离控制(若可能使用离线/硬件签名);3) 对可疑授权执行撤销或重设额度(通过可信途径);4) 并行启动助记词/密钥审计与设备取证。强调一点:所有操作应在受信环境内进行,避免在不明站点或恶意合约界面直接撤销以免二次泄露。
结语与建议清单
- 定期检查链上授权,并设定额度上限与时限授权。- 对高额资产使用多签、合约账户或硬件隔离。- 推广自动化监测工具与社区共享黑名单。- 在高风险或网络拥堵时优先采用加速策略并分层管理资产。- 关注账户抽象、MPC 与 ZK 技术对未来钱包授权模型的改进。总体上,预防和最小化暴露远比事后追索更有效,授权的可见性与撤销机制将是未来钱包设计的关键。
评论
CryptoWen
很全面的视角,尤其赞同把授权可视化和多签作为重点。
小明的链游
合约快照那部分很实用,回去要定期检查自己的授权记录。
Aurora42
关于区块大小与撤销延时的提醒很及时,许多人忽略网络拥堵带来的二次风险。
安全研究员Z
建议补充跨链桥授权风险,但总体分析很专业,尤其是对未来支付技术的预判。
海角七号
作者把私钥管理讲得很到位,实操性强,受益匪浅。
NodeWalker
期待后续文章能深入讲讲 MPC 与账户抽象在钱包中的落地案例。